nomad large batch of small tasks test

# -*- mode: ruby -*- | |
# # vi: set ft=ruby : | |
Vagrant.require_version ">= 1.6.0" | |
VAGRANTFILE_API_VERSION = "2" | |
servers = [ | |
{ | |
"name" => "nomad-server", | |
"ram" => "3072", | |
"cpus" => "1", | |
"ip" => "172.17.8.101" | |
} | |
] | |
clients = [ | |
{ | |
"name" => "nomad-client-one", | |
"ram" => "3072", | |
"cpus" => "1", | |
"ip" => "172.17.8.102" | |
}, | |
{ | |
"name" => "nomad-client-two", | |
"ram" => "2048", | |
"cpus" => "1", | |
"ip" => "172.17.8.103" | |
} | |
] | |
### client setup script, this starts the job via nomad-client-one ### | |
$server_script = <<SCRIPT | |
sudo apt-get update | |
sudo DEBIAN_FRONTEND=noninteractive apt-get install -y unzip curl wget | |
cd /tmp/ | |
curl -sSL https://releases.hashicorp.com/nomad/1.0.0-beta2/nomad_1.0.0-beta2_linux_amd64.zip -o nomad.zip | |
unzip nomad.zip | |
sudo chmod +x nomad | |
sudo mv nomad /usr/bin/nomad | |
sudo mkdir -p /etc/nomad.d | |
sudo chmod a+w /etc/nomad.d | |
cat <<EOF | sudo tee /etc/nomad-server.hcl | |
log_level = "INFO" | |
data_dir = "/var/tmp/nomad/server" | |
server { | |
enabled = true | |
bootstrap_expect = 1 | |
} | |
advertise { | |
http = "0.0.0.0:4646" | |
rpc = "172.17.8.101:4647" | |
serf = "172.17.8.101:4648" | |
} | |
EOF | |
cat <<EOF | sudo tee /etc/systemd/system/nomad-server.service | |
[Unit] | |
Description=Nomad server | |
Wants=network-online.target | |
After=network-online.target | |
[Service] | |
ExecStart= /bin/sh -c "/usr/bin/nomad agent -config=/etc/nomad-server.hcl" | |
Restart=always | |
RestartSec=10 | |
IPAccounting=yes | |
MemoryAccounting=yes | |
CPUAccounting=yes | |
[Install] | |
WantedBy=multi-user.target | |
EOF | |
sudo systemctl enable --now nomad-server | |
SCRIPT | |
### client setup script, this starts the job via nomad-client-one ### | |
$client_script = <<SCRIPT | |
sudo apt-get update | |
sudo DEBIAN_FRONTEND=noninteractive apt-get install -y unzip curl wget | |
cd /tmp/ | |
curl -sSL https://releases.hashicorp.com/nomad/1.0.0-beta2/nomad_1.0.0-beta2_linux_amd64.zip -o nomad.zip | |
unzip nomad.zip | |
sudo chmod +x nomad | |
sudo mv nomad /usr/bin/nomad | |
sudo mkdir -p /vagrant/alpine/\$HOSTNAME | |
cat <<EOF | sudo tee /etc/nomad-client.hcl | |
log_level = "INFO" | |
data_dir = "/var/tmp/nomad/client" | |
client { | |
enabled = true | |
servers = ["172.17.8.101:4647"] | |
host_volume "alpine" { | |
path = "/vagrant/alpine/\$HOSTNAME" | |
read_only = false | |
} | |
} | |
advertise { | |
http = "{{ GetPrivateInterfaces | include \\\"network\\\" \\\"172.17.0.0/16\\\" | attr \\\"address\\\" }}:4646" | |
rpc = "{{ GetPrivateInterfaces | include \\\"network\\\" \\\"172.17.0.0/16\\\" | attr \\\"address\\\" }}:4647" | |
serf = "{{ GetPrivateInterfaces | include \\\"network\\\" \\\"172.17.0.0/16\\\" | attr \\\"address\\\" }}:4648" | |
} | |
EOF | |
cat <<EOF | sudo tee /etc/systemd/system/nomad-client.service | |
[Unit] | |
Description=Nomad client | |
Wants=network-online.target | |
After=network-online.target | |
[Service] | |
ExecStart= /bin/sh -c "/usr/bin/nomad agent -config=/etc/nomad-client.hcl" | |
Restart=always | |
RestartSec=10 | |
IPAccounting=yes | |
MemoryAccounting=yes | |
CPUAccounting=yes | |
[Install] | |
WantedBy=multi-user.target | |
EOF | |
sudo systemctl enable --now nomad-client | |
cat <<EOF | tee alpineBatch.hcl | |
job "alpineBatch-25000" { | |
datacenters = ["dc1"] | |
type = "batch" | |
group "alpines" { | |
count = 25000 | |
volume "data" { | |
type = "host" | |
read_only = false | |
source = "alpine" | |
} | |
task "alpineExample" { | |
driver = "docker" | |
config { | |
image = "alpine:3" | |
command = "sh" | |
args = [ "-c", join("", [ | |
"echo ", | |
"\\\`adjtimex | awk '/(time.tv_sec|time.tv_usec):/ { printf(\\\"%09d\\\", \\\$2) }'\\\` ", | |
"\\\${node.unique.name} ", | |
"\\\${NOMAD_JOB_NAME} ", | |
"\\\${NOMAD_ALLOC_INDEX} ", | |
">> /data/alpineExample.log"])] | |
} | |
resources { | |
cpu = 100 | |
memory = 32 | |
} | |
volume_mount { | |
volume = "data" | |
destination = "/data" | |
read_only = false |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
EOF | |
if [ \$HOSTNAME == "nomad-client-one" ] ; then | |
until nomad node status | grep ready ; do | |
sleep 1 | |
done | |
nomad run alpineBatch.hcl || echo failure is OK | |
fi | |
SCRIPT | |
Vagrant.configure(VAGRANTFILE_API_VERSION) do |config| | |
servers.each do |machine| | |
config.vm.define machine["name"] do |m| | |
m.vm.hostname = machine["name"] | |
m.vm.provision "shell", inline: $server_script, privileged: false | |
m.vm.network "forwarded_port", guest: 4646, host: 4646, auto_correct: true, host_ip: "127.0.0.1" | |
m.vm.box = "ubuntu/focal64" | |
m.vm.network "private_network", ip: machine["ip"] | |
m.vm.provider :virtualbox do |vb| | |
vb.name = machine["name"] | |
vb.memory = machine["ram"] | |
vb.cpus = machine["cpus"] | |
vb.gui = false | |
end | |
end | |
end | |
clients.each do |machine| | |
config.vm.define machine["name"] do |m| | |
m.vm.hostname = machine["name"] | |
m.vm.provision "docker" | |
m.vm.provision "shell", inline: $client_script, privileged: false | |
m.vm.box = "ubuntu/focal64" | |
m.vm.network "private_network", ip: machine["ip"] | |
m.vm.provider :virtualbox do |vb| | |
vb.name = machine["name"] | |
vb.memory = machine["ram"] | |
vb.cpus = machine["cpus"] | |
vb.gui = false | |
end | |
end | |
end | |
end |
